Transaction 2f2481dc576644e076682ded7441ff2725cbf5142449f782618b33adbfd08855

29 Input
2 Outputs
  • 2f2481dc576644e076682ded7441ff2725cbf5142449f782618b33adbfd08855:0
  • value  6158556575
    address  1MKhSTyFRuNaKzG8KurefENeBjN7arkoAc
  • 2f2481dc576644e076682ded7441ff2725cbf5142449f782618b33adbfd08855:1
  • value  1000194
    address  12NZmdbyi4Qg2bB8o1QMY3Lwp2mcprkqPa